Food Household Consumption — Emissions in Dominican Republic
Dominican Republic: Food Household Consumption — Emissions was 0.0735 kt in 2023. ▲ Rising
Food Household Consumption — Emissions in Dominican Republic,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for food household consumption — emissions in Dominican Republic is 0.0735 kt, measured in 2023.
The figure is up 30.1% over ten years.
Over the whole period, food household consumption — emissions in Dominican Republic peaked at 0.0744 kt in 2000 and was at its lowest, 0.013 kt, in 1990.
Dominican Republic ranks 64th of 202 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
